What lock change means in Destin Harbor
A lock change is different from rekeying. We remove your old hardware and install a completely new lockset. This ensures no old keys work and eliminates mechanical wear. It is the only way to guarantee security after a break-in or a lost master key. Our mobile units carry a wide variety of deadbolts and knobs to fit your doors. We handle the installation on-site. You get brand new hardware and a fresh set of keys immediately.

Hardware tiers we stock for Destin Harbor
Every mobile unit carries three tiers of hardware for lock change work in Destin Harbor: entry-level builder-grade, ANSI Grade 2 mid-market, and ANSI Grade 1 commercial. We tell you on the call which tier matches your situation. For coastal addresses on the south side of Sandestin, we recommend Grade 1 hardware with marine-grade finishes — salt air shortens the life of standard builder hardware to five to seven years, where a properly specified Grade 1 install lasts twelve to fifteen.
The cylinders we use are bump-resistant by default on entry doors, with optional restricted-keyway upgrades for clients who want key duplication controlled at the locksmith level rather than at any hardware store. For lock change jobs that involve rekeying multiple doors to a single master, we set up the pinning chart on-site and label every cylinder so the property owner has a record of the system.
